Vladimir Rogov, a member of the main council of the administration of the Zaporozhye region, said that the Ukrainian army once again attempted to land troops along the Dnieper near Energodar in the direction of Kamenka-Dneprovskaya. According to him, the attack was repelled.
“Last night, a new attempt by Zelensky militants to force the Dnieper and land in the Kamenka-Dneprovskaya region was blocked,” said RIA Novosti.
Rogov believes that the Armed Forces of Ukraine is trying to identify weaknesses in the defense of the Russian army. He recalled that before that, Ukrainian troops tried to land in the direction of Energodar, Dneprorudny and Vasilyevka.
“They are looking for a place where they can hold on to the banks of the Dnieper and form a foothold for the offensive,” said Rogov.
A member of the main council of the regional government gave details of the incident on the Telegram channel: “They used 15 speedboats to cross the Dnieper. The enemy landing force was detected in time, allowed to land and covered with artillery in the area of u200bu200bthe landing zone.
In a comment to Interfax, the head of Energodar administration, Alexander Volga, confirmed that the attempt to land near Energodar, where the Zaporozhye nuclear power plant is located, had failed.
“Another attempt was made to break the descent from Nikopol (Dnepropetrovsk region) in the Kamenka-Dneprovskaya direction (about 10 km from Energodar). The coup was successfully repelled,” said the Volga.
According to him, before the landing of the Armed Forces of Ukraine, they launched an artillery attack on the power grids. “In the evening they attacked the Luch substation that feeds our electrical grids… We are repairing the grids,” Volga added, adding that there is still no electricity in the city.
The Russian Ministry of Defense reported that the Ukrainian army bombed Energodar six times a day, firing 27 shells from the opposite side of the Kakhovka reservoir. “As a result of the bombardment of the power lines, the city was left without electricity. Enemy firepower was suppressed by the return fire of Russian artillery. “Full-time personnel control the technical condition of the nuclear power plant,” he said.
Previous APU errors
According to Moscow’s calculations, Ukrainian troops are trying to land for the third time. For the first time, the commanders of the Ukrainian army made such a decision on September 1, the day when the inspection of the international agency IAEA visited the Zaporozhye NPP. The Ministry of Defense of the Russian Federation reported that on that day two sabotage groups of 60 people belonging to the Armed Forces of Ukraine landed on seven boats on the shore of the Kakhovka reservoir. This resort is located 3 km northeast of the Zaporozhye NPP. According to the Russian Defense Ministry, the Ukrainian army “attempted to seize the power plant.”
Then the head of the administration of the Zaporozhye region, Yevgeny Balitsky, said that the landing forces were destroyed.
The next day, the Ukrainian army again came to the nuclear power plant. A Russian fighter with the callsign Skif, who was involved in repelling the attack, told RIA Novosti that the landing force had arrived with about 20 foreign boats. He said each of these boats can carry up to 15 people. Skif noted that the boats were traveling without light and at high speeds.
“We wanted a quick attack, a quick overtake of the water surface. Previously, all actions were directed directly at the Zaporozhye nuclear power plant to seize it. Artillery worked along the coast,” he said.
Russian intelligence discovered the landing and transmitted the data to headquarters. RIA Novosti writes that later aviation managed to destroy the advanced detachment of the enemy. Su-30 multirole fighters and Ka-52 attack helicopters took part in the operation.
According to Skif, such a decision was made due to the fact that the range of action with small arms, machine guns, grenade launchers did not reach the landing.
The interlocutor of the agency is confident that the RF Armed Forces showed “enormous resistance” and that the Ukrainian army will remember this “powerful blow” for a long time.
